Osteoporosis is a condition that degrades bones, making them more susceptible to fractures. Diagnosing osteoporosis often involves a bone density test, which measures the strength of your bones. Your doctor will also consider your past conditions and family background of osteoporosis. Treatment for osteoporosis typically includes lifestyle changes, such as physical activity and a diet rich in calcium, along with medications that can slow bone loss.

Exploring Medications for Osteoporosis Management
Osteoporosis is a debilitating bone disease that can lead to increased risk of fractures. Fortunately, there are a variety of treatments available to help manage the progression of this serious condition. Some common types of osteoporosis treatment include bisphosphonates, which inhibit bone breakdown, and selective estrogen receptor modulators (SERMs), which block the effects of estrogen in bone cells. Talk to your doctor about the best choice for you based on your individual needs and health history.

Managing Osteoporosis Effectively: Drug Therapies and Lifestyle Changes
Osteoporosis can significantly impact quality of life, yet with the right approach, you can effectively control its effects. Medical interventions play a crucial role in strengthening bone density and reducing the risk of fractures. Your doctor may prescribe medications such as bisphosphonates, denosumab, or teriparatide to halt bone loss and stimulate new bone formation.
Alongside medication, embracing a healthy lifestyle is essential for thriving with osteoporosis. A balanced diet rich in calcium and vitamin D is crucial for strong bones. Consistent weight-bearing exercise, like walking or dancing, strengthens bone density. Additionally, osteoporosis meaning quitting smoking and limiting alcohol intake can benefit your bone health.
- Additionally, maintaining a healthy weight and avoiding falls are important for preventing osteoporosis-related fractures.
